Job Description

The Business Manager drives strategic initiatives and business functions and ensures support of organizational goals and objectives by providing overall leadership and management of strategic planning, financial and business operations and administration for service lines or specialty areas.

Responsibilities

Financial Management: Develop, assess and continuously monitor annual and capital budgets, analyze and evaluate financial performance, identify, diagnose and resolve variances, report financial and programmatic results to key stakeholders and senior/executive leadership, create and monitor productivity metrics.

Partner with Revenue Cycle team to effectively implement programs and processes to optimize revenue throughout end-to-end revenue cycle process.

Partner with Supply Chain team to lead supply chain initiatives and ensure proper controls exist. Follow TCHHN's spend policies to serve as a liaison for the acquisition of supplies.

Business/Program Operations: Play a key role in strategic development, programmatic growth and implementation across the network. Evaluate and report on programmatic goals and financials to senior and executive leadership and steering committees.

Develop and oversee business processes to optimize efficiency for physicians, patients and staff. Oversee weekly staff meetings.

Manage workflow to ensure timely and high-quality work across team to achieve desired outcomes.

Identify opportunities for improvement across all business processes, including growth, and cost savings and recommend/execute improvement tactics as necessary.

Evaluate strategic opportunities with employers and providers, including value-based care initiatives.

Manage and support funded projects, initiatives, and proposals; ensure regulatory compliance.

Execute operational procedures to monitor and report revenue and expense information based on monthly and quarterly reports of expenditures.

Direct, establish and monitor business processes.

Set the tone for meeting and exceeding our core values among all staff.

Leadership: Lead development and implementation of strategic plans and for the program. Partner with stakeholders across the network for strategic growth and implementation.

In collaboration with senior leadership, support the overall employee life cycle from selection, onboarding, hiring, developing, coaching, evaluating, completing performance appraisals, administering disciplinary action, and conducting terminations.

Responsible for delegating work to staff and hold staff accountable to perform at a high standard to achieve departmental objectives and goals.

Other duties as assigned.

Compliance: Ensure compliance with applicable financial and business operations policies, processes and procedures, including external sponsor guidelines.
